  • Patent number: 6547286
    Abstract: A joint to connect a tubular ceramic element to a tubesheet. The joint has an internal seal housing to retain the tubular ceramic element and an external seal housing connected to the tubesheet to retain the internal seal housing. A ceramic-to-metal seal is located within the internal seal housing and a metal-to-metal seal is located between the internal seal housing and an external seal housing. The external seal housing is connected to the tubesheet. The internal seal housing is assembled in sections to allow assembly of the ceramic-to-metal seal to be assembled and tested prior to joining the tubular ceramic element to the tubesheet. After perfection of such seal, the internal seal housing and tubular ceramic element is inserted into the external seal housing and sealed within the external seal housing by the metal-to-metal seal.

  • Patent number: 6341550
    Abstract: A light weight, strong and flexible, braided electrical fence rope, for fences to contain livestock and keep unwanted animals out, combines in its outer braided jacket electrically conductive elements with high strength non-conductive elements in a double helix configuration. The outer braided jacket will preferably surround an inner core of non-conductive high strength elements. The high strength non-conductive elements and the physical properties of the braided rope construction provide inherent strength and flexibility properties to the fence rope. The conductive elements in the outer braided jacket are selected to provide an effective electric shock when contacted by an animal. This electric fence rope combines barrier strength and psychological deterrence to both domestic and wild animals.
